cruiseej Posted November 11, 2023 #13 Share Posted November 11, 2023 On 11/10/2023 at 1:39 PM, markandjie said: The hand wringing over check-in time has always confused me. We've never paid any attention to it and never had an issue. Can't figure why folks get so wrapped around the axle on this. Because most people generally want to/try to follow the rules. 😀 The assigned check-in times were a direct byproduct of the safety precautions when cruising cautiously resumed after the pandemic shutdown. There were extensive documentation checks, and in many ports, on-site testing by port authorities and waiting for results. Assigned times were needed to spread out people arriving and not having too many in the waiting area at a time. Those procedures no longer exist, and thus the assigned boarding times, which many had learned they could ignore, are no longer needed. 4 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
